Product Overview
The WOODWARD 8444-1091 is a ProTech Overspeed Protection Device, specifically a measuring and overspeed protection module designed for safety-critical applications in industrial power systems, such as turbines and compressors. Manufactured by Woodward, a leader in energy control solutions, this device is part of the ProTech series, which utilizes Triple Modular Redundancy (TMR) architecture to ensure high reliability and fault tolerance. The 8444-1091 operates with a 120 VAC/DC power supply and features three independent speed-sensing units, each with its own power supply, interface, and alarm system, configured in a 2-out-of-3 voting scheme to detect and prevent overspeed conditions. It supports modular design for hot swapping and testing without shutting down the prime mover, making it ideal for continuous operation in industries like oil and gas, power generation, and manufacturing.
Technical Information
Item | Specifications |
---|---|
Manufacturer | WOODWARD |
Series | ProTech |
Model/Part Number | 8444-1091 |
Description | ProTech Overspeed Protection Device |
Input Voltage | 120 VAC/DC |
Speed Sensing | 3 independent units with MPU (Magnetic Pickup) inputs |
Voting Logic | 2-out-of-3 (TMR) |
Power Consumption | 20 W maximum |
Operating Temperature | -20 °C to +60 °C (-4 °F to +140 °F) |
Dimensions | 263 mm H x 58 mm W x 28 mm D (10.35 in x 2.28 in x 1.10 in) |
Weight | 0.43 kg (0.95 lb) |
